Mini offers new engines for 2010 spruce-up
Fri, 15 Jan 2010Mini is replacing the current 1.4 and 1.6 petrol engines in spring 2010 – with a single more powerful and efficient Valvetronic 1.6. The new engine will power all the entry-level First and One models instead of the current 1.4. The new and improved 1.6 will also replace the existing engine found in the Cooper and Cooper S models.

MG exploring sports car concepts, eyeing US return
Thu, 29 May 2014MG Motor, now part of China's SAIC along with Rover Group successor Roewe, is considering a sports car in addition to long-term plans for a return to the U.S. market, according to Edmunds. The company is in the early stages of exploratory work on a sports car following the opening of a new design studio in Shanghai, a sports car that is expected to mirror the classic MGB mold, if it is determined that today's MG could in fact field a worthy competitor to the Miata.
